A rider can't participate and wants to give their registration to another. What's the easiest way?

Options

One rider can no longer participate and wants to give their registration fee to another rider so they can ride. Is there an easy way of doing this without refunding the registration?

  • I would just make the first participant inactive.

     

    Then register the second from the back end where you manage participants. There is an option to bypass the registration fee when you do that. Or you could have them register normally and give them a 100% discount code.

     

    If you include registration fees in their fundraisng totals (we do) then it gets more complicated. You could register them from the back end and choose to pay for the registration using 'cash' or 'check', so their totals reflect the fee and yet no extra credit card transaction happens. (As far as I know you cannot soft credit registration fees.) This works for us, because we don't sync cash or check transactions to our donor database.

     

    Another option is to enter an unconfirmed offline donation to cover the registration amount, and set the teamraiser to show unconfirmed in the totals. That would probably only work if you don't allow participants to enter offine donations, which use the confirmed/unconfirmed system. (The unconfirmed gift wouldn't sync and mess with your real numbers.)

     

    I really wish we could soft credit registration fees!
